A road trip through the great dive bars of Texas.
When the iconic Dry Creek Café in Austin was set to close, writer Raf Miastkowski stopped in for a final round—and found a calling. Over the next three years, he crisscrossed the state, visiting hundreds of dive bars from the Panhandle to the Gulf Coast, documenting a vanishing piece of Texas culture.
The Texas Dive Bar Encyclopedia is the result of more than 25,000 miles on highways and gravel roads, a journey into jukebox-lit saloons, dusty beer joints, and backroad honky-tonks. Part travelogue, part cultural record, this book captures the grit, charm, and strange beauty of Texas dive bars.
